MX League: Andrés Iniestra wants to return with Pumas UNAM

Andres Iniestra, midfielder for Bravos de Juárez, revealed that he would like to return in the future, to play again in the ranks of UNAM Pumas, because the club allowed him to make his debut in football and in the MX League.

During an interview given by the newspaper Esto, Iniestra stressed that at the moment he is in FC Juárez because football is like that, but he hopes that in the future he will return to Puma where he was very happy for a long time.

“So I hope to come back one day, because it’s the club I love and I love, where they opened the doors for me to start, but football is like that, suddenly there are times when you have to go out. and look for new challenges and go where they trust their work, ”he said.

“The truth is that I felt very comfortable, happy, but not just playing. There are situations, such as coaches, directives, whether someone is happy or not, and there are moments like that. It seems to me that no one is to blame (for his departure), not me because I accepted the offer to come to Juárez, and maybe not the council because he has plans for me to continue. In short, I was happy, “he added.

Andrés Iniestra played 84 games for Puma, scoring five goals and two assists. On the last transfer market, Iniestra was in the sights of Chivas Rayadas de Guadalajara, but he ended up signing with FC Juárez.
